Who May Be Liable

Liability in a Ferrari 488 GTB accident, as with any vehicle crash, typically rests with the party whose negligence caused the collision. This may include another driver who was distracted, failed to yield, or drove recklessly. In California, if multiple parties share some degree of fault, comparative fault rules apply. For instance, if another driver claims the Ferrari 488 GTB was traveling at an unsafe speed, this could potentially reduce the percentage of damages recoverable. Identifying all negligent parties and establishing the full extent of their fault is a key step in pursuing a claim.

Evidence That May Strengthen the Claim

Preserving comprehensive evidence is critical for any accident claim, and particularly so for an incident involving the Ferrari 488 GTB where high value and performance may be factors. Key evidence includes photographs of the accident scene, vehicle damage, and visible injuries. Police reports, witness statements, and traffic camera footage (if available) are also vital. For a Ferrari 488 GTB, specialized evidence may be relevant, such as electronic data from the vehicle's systems, if it recorded information pertinent to the collision's speed, braking, or steering. Expert witness testimony from accident reconstructionists or vehicle appraisers can also be crucial in addressing speed allegations or disputes over diminished value and repair costs.

Injuries and Recoverable Damages

Injuries sustained in an accident involving the Ferrari 488 GTB can range from soft tissue damage to severe traumatic injuries, depending on the crash's force and nature. Prompt medical evaluation is always recommended. Recoverable damages in California typically include economic and non-economic losses. Economic damages may cover medical expenses, lost wages, and future medical care. Non-economic damages address pain and suffering, emotional distress, and loss of enjoyment of life. Property damage is a significant consideration for the Ferrari 488 GTB. Repair costs can be exceptionally high due to specialized parts and labor. If the vehicle is deemed a total loss, its valuation must accurately reflect its market value, condition, and any custom features. Diminished value may also be a relevant claim for a high-value vehicle, even after repairs, if its market worth has decreased due to the accident history.

Insurance Issues

Accident claims involving a Ferrari 488 GTB often involve complex insurance issues, primarily due to the vehicle's high value and specialized repair requirements. Insurance companies may scrutinize repair estimates, dispute total loss valuations, or challenge claims for diminished value. Thorough documentation of all property damage, repair plans, and expert appraisals is essential. Understanding the intricacies of comprehensive, collision, and liability coverage is vital. Additionally, if the at-fault driver has insufficient insurance, your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ist (UM/UIM) coverage, if available, may be critical to cover your damages, including medical expenses and the extensive property damage to the 488 GTB.

How does California's comparative fault affect a Ferrari 488 GTB accident claim?

California uses a pure comparative fault system. If you are found partially at fault for an accident involving your Ferrari 488 GTB, your recoverable damages may be reduced by your percentage of fault. For instance, if you are 20% at fault, you could recover 80% of your total damages.

Can I claim diminished value for my Ferrari 488 GTB after an accident?

Yes, in California, you may be able to claim diminished value for your Ferrari 488 GTB. This claim asserts that even after quality repairs, the vehicle's market value is permanently reduced due to its accident history. Expert appraisal is often necessary to establish this loss.

What if the at-fault driver's insurance does not cover the full damage to my Ferrari 488 GTB?

If the at-fault driver's liability insurance limits are insufficient, your own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ist (UM/UIM) property damage coverage, if you have it, may help cover the remaining costs. Otherwise, you may need to pursue recovery directly from the at-fault driver.

Are there specific deadlines for filing a Ferrari 488 GTB accident claim in California?

Yes, a statute of limitations applies to personal injury and property damage claims in California. Generally, you have two years from the date of the accident to file a lawsuit for personal injury. Property damage claims typically have a three-year deadline. However, deadlines can vary based on the specific facts, such as if a government entity is involved, so consulting an attorney promptly is advised.
